The stage is set at MetLife Stadium in East Rutherford, New Jersey for a thrilling showdown in the FIFA Club World Cup final this Sunday. PSG dazzled by demolishing Real Madrid 4-0 in the semifinals, while Chelsea secured a 2-0 win over Fluminense. However, the Blues now face a few injury worries that could shake up their final match preparations. ⚽️
Moises Caicedo twisted his ankle during the semifinal but has already bounced back in training, hinting on social media that his injury isn\"t serious. Still, manager Enzo Maresca is left navigating a maze of concerns. Wesley Fofana is on the mend from a hamstring issue, new signing Dario Essugo is dealing with a muscular glitch, and there is uncertainty over Noni Madueke amid reports of a possible Arsenal move.
